Well, it's finally happening: One of the most baffling examples of a company choosing NOT to make billions of extra dollars is coming to an end.

McDonald's is making moves toward serving breakfast ALL DAY LONG.

(Photo by Joe Raedle/Getty Images)

They're going to start making breakfast items available any time at a few spots in San Diego next month and if things go well, it could roll out nationwide.

Their current policy is to stop serving breakfast at 10:30 A.M. on weekdays and 11:00 A.M. on weekends, they will not serve you that damn Egg McMuffin you want if you ask for it two minutes later.

People have been clamoring for them to serve breakfast items all day long for decades, but they've always refused because they say there's not enough grill space.